NASHVILLE â Luca Cagnoni will be on the San Jose Sharksâ top power play unit on Monday.
The 21-year-old defenseman, officially recalled on Sunday, has led the San Jose Barracuda PP to much success over the last two years. Last season, the Cuda power play was the best in the AHL, this year, the second-best.
âHeâs distributes the puck really well. He reads penalty kills,â head coach Ryan Warsofsky said of Cagnoniâs power play acumen. âOne of his best attributes is to manipulate penalty kills.â
Warsofsky didnât share Cagnoniâs defensive partner tonight, but did say that Nick Leddy would be scratched in favor of Cagnoni.
Whatâs he looking for overall from Cagnoni?
âPlay towards his strengths,â Warsofsky said. âMove pucks, help on the offensive blueline a little bit. Get some shots through and play his game.â
âJust play the right way,â Cagnoni said of how he wants to close this season. âGo out there, work hard, show them what I can do offensively and just play some smart hockey.â
